Slackware Linux has issued a critical security advisory (2025-296-01) concerning vulnerabilities in its OpenSSL package. This in-depth analysis covers the CVE specifics, potential risks like denial-of-service attacks, and provides a step-by-step guide for system administrators to patch their systems immediately. Learn how to secure your enterprise Linux servers against this cryptographic library threat.
In the ever-evolving landscape of cybersecurity threats, maintaining the integrity of cryptographic libraries is not just a best practice—it's a fundamental requirement for enterprise infrastructure.
The recent Slackware Linux security advisory (SLSA 2025-296-01) serves as a stark reminder of this reality, detailing critical vulnerabilities within its OpenSSL package.
This patch addresses flaws that, if left unmitigated, could lead to denial-of-service (DoS) conditions or worse, compromise the confidentiality of encrypted data. For system administrators and DevOps professionals, understanding the technical nuances of this update is paramount for maintaining a robust security posture.
This comprehensive guide will deconstruct the advisory, outline the potential impact on your Linux server environment, and provide a clear, actionable protocol for remediation.
Deconstructing the OpenSSL Vulnerabilities: CVE Analysis and Risk Assessment
The core of advisory 2025-296-01 revolves around patching specific vulnerabilities identified in the OpenSSL library, a cornerstone of secure communication for countless applications and services. OpenSSL provides the Transport Layer Security (TLS) and Secure Sockets Layer (SSL) protocols that encrypt data in transit.
A flaw in this library is akin to a crack in the foundation of a vault; it undermines the entire structure's security.
What are the specific CVEs addressed? While the original advisory may reference internal tracking numbers, this patch likely corresponds to publicly documented Common Vulnerabilities and Exposures (CVE) entries. For instance, could this be related to a buffer overflow in the
SSL_peek()function, or perhaps an integer overflow in thePEM_*read functions? (Note: As the original link is a placeholder, specific CVEs are hypothetical for this example). These types of vulnerabilities are often triggered by maliciously crafted inputs, causing the application to crash or, in severe cases, allowing arbitrary code execution.
What is the real-world risk? The commercial impact of such vulnerabilities cannot be overstated. A successful DoS attack can render critical services unavailable, leading to significant financial loss and reputational damage. Furthermore, a compromise of the encryption layer could expose sensitive user data, customer information, and proprietary corporate secrets, violating compliance frameworks like GDPR, HIPAA, or PCI-DSS.
System administrators must ask: Is my organization's encrypted data truly secure against known OpenSSL exploits?
A System Administrator's Guide to Patching OpenSSL on Slackware Linux
Proactive security management requires swift and precise action. The following step-by-step protocol ensures that you can deploy this critical patch efficiently, minimizing downtime and maximizing protection for your Slackware Linux servers.
Privilege Escalation and Repository Update: Begin by gaining root access. The security patches are disseminated through the official Slackware package repositories. Your first command should always be
slackpkg updateto refresh the local package list and ensure you have access to the latest available versions.Targeted Package Upgrade: Following the repository sync, execute a targeted upgrade for the OpenSSL package. The command
slackpkg upgrade opensslwill fetch and install the patched version as specified in the advisory. This precise approach is often safer than a full-system upgrade in production environments.Service Restart and Dependency Verification: After the new OpenSSL libraries are installed, a system reboot is the most thorough way to ensure all running services load the updated libraries. However, for critical systems requiring maximum uptime, you can restart dependent services individually. Key services include web servers (Apache, Nginx), mail servers (Postfix, Sendmail), and SSH daemons. Always verify the patch version post-installation using
openssl version.
Case Study: Consider a financial technology company running its transaction API on a Slackware backend.
A previously undiscovered flaw in OpenSSL's handling of TLS 1.3 session tickets could be exploited to crash the service during peak trading hours.
By adhering to a strict patch management policy that includes monitoring for advisories like SLSA 2025-296-01, the DevOps team can deploy the fix during a scheduled maintenance window, preventing a potentially catastrophic outage and safeguarding millions in assets.
The Broader Implications for Enterprise Linux Security
This advisory is not an isolated incident but part of a continuous cycle of vulnerability and remediation in open-source software. It highlights several critical trends in modern cybersecurity:
The Criticality of Software Supply Chain Security: OpenSSL is a dependency for hundreds, if not thousands, of other applications. A single vulnerability creates a ripple effect, compromising the security of the entire software supply chain. This underscores the need for tools like Software Bill of Materials (SBOM) to track components.
The Non-Negotiable Need for Proactive Patch Management: Relying on reactive security measures is a recipe for disaster. Organizations must implement a formalized patch management policy that includes routine monitoring of vendor advisories, risk-based prioritization of patches, and a tested deployment pipeline for both development and production environments.
The Value of Cryptographic Agility: This event reinforces the industry's push towards cryptographic agility—the ability to swiftly switch out cryptographic algorithms and libraries in response to newly discovered threats. How prepared is your infrastructure to transition to post-quantum cryptography when the time comes?
Frequently Asked Questions (FAQ)
Q1: How critical is it to apply this OpenSSL patch immediately?
A: It is highly critical. OpenSSL vulnerabilities are often rapidly weaponized by threat actors due to the library's ubiquity. Delaying this patch exposes your systems to a significant risk of service disruption and potential data breaches.Q2: Can I verify the successful installation of the patch?
A: Yes. After upgrading, runopenssl version in your terminal. The output should match the version number specified in the Slackware security advisory (2025-296-01). You can also use vulnerability scanners to check for the presence of the specific CVE.Q3: Are other Linux distributions like Red Hat or Ubuntu affected by similar OpenSSL issues?
A: Yes, OpenSSL is a cross-platform library. While the Slackware advisory is specific to its packaging, the underlying code vulnerabilities often affect all distributions. Each vendor, such as Red Hat Enterprise Linux (RHEL) or Ubuntu Server, issues its own advisories and patches. You should always follow your specific distribution's security channels.Q4: What is the long-term strategy for managing such vulnerabilities?
A: Beyond immediate patching, a long-term strategy involves subscribing to security mailing lists, automating patch deployment where possible with tools like Ansible or Chef, conducting regular security audits, and investing in intrusion detection systems (IDS) to spot exploitation attempts.Conclusion and Call to Action
The Slackware OpenSSL advisory 2025-296-01 is a critical update that demands immediate attention from any professional responsible for Linux-based systems.
By understanding the technical risks, executing a disciplined patching protocol, and appreciating the broader context of software supply chain security, you transform a potential crisis into a routine operational task.
The integrity of your network's encrypted communications depends on the diligence you apply today.
Do not leave your systems exposed. Review your patch management procedures now, schedule the application of this update, and verify its successful deployment across your entire server fleet. For continuous protection, consider exploring our related guide on [hardening Linux server configurations against common attack vectors].

Nenhum comentário:
Postar um comentário